Merge branch 'bc/fetch-thin-less-aggressive-in-normal-repository'
Earlier we made "rev-list --object-edge" more aggressively list the objects at the edge commits, in order to reduce number of objects fetched into a shallow repository, but the change affected cases other than "fetching into a shallow repository" and made it unusably slow (e.g. fetching into a normal repository should not have to suffer the overhead from extra processing). Limit it to a more specific case by introducing --objects-edge-aggressive, a new option to rev-list. * bc/fetch-thin-less-aggressive-in-normal-repository: pack-objects: use --objects-edge-aggressive for shallow repos rev-list: add an option to mark fewer edges as uninteresting Documentation: add missing article in rev-list-options.txt

+--shallow::
+ Optimize a pack that will be provided to a client with a shallow
+ repository. This option, combined with \--thin, can result in a
+ smaller pack at the cost of speed.

--objects-edge::
Similar to `--objects`, but also print the IDs of excluded
commits prefixed with a ``-'' character. This is used by
- linkgit:git-pack-objects[1] to build ``thin'' pack, which records
+ linkgit:git-pack-objects[1] to build a ``thin'' pack, which records
objects in deltified form based on objects contained in these
excluded commits to reduce network traffic.
+--objects-edge-aggressive::
+ Similar to `--objects-edge`, but it tries harder to find excluded
+ commits at the cost of increased time. This is used instead of
+ `--objects-edge` to build ``thin'' packs for shallow repositories.
